TypeCivil AppealPostureApplication to strike out a Notice of AppealCoramG.B.M. KARIUKI SC, F. SICHALE, S. ole KANTAI
Holding

The Notice of Appeal dated 30th March, 2015 is struck out.

Facts

The respondent Agricultural Finance Corporation charged a property to secure a loan. The mortgagor defaulted, and the property was sold to the applicant Stephen Kibowen. There were issues in transferring the property, leading to litigation.

Issues

  1. Whether any proper Notice of Appeal was filed or served
  2. Whether the Notice of Appeal was served in accordance with the Rules

Reasoning

The Notice of Appeal was not served in accordance with the Rules and was not copied to the applicant.

Outcome

The Notice of Appeal is struck out.

Orders

  • The Notice of Appeal is struck out
